BreachLock , the global leader in Penetration Testing as a Service (PTaaS), has been named a Leader and Fast Mover in the  2025 GigaOm Radar Report for PTaaS  for the third year in a row.

The GigaOm Radar Report for PTaaS is published annually to help security leaders and practitioners evaluate  PTaaS  solutions for more informed decision-making. This year’s report evaluated 16 of the top PTaaS providers in the market based on key feature capabilities, their ability to meet enterprise business requirements, deployment models, and other important decision-making criteria.

2025 marks the third year in a row BreachLock has been positioned as a leader and fast mover in the Maturity and Platform Play Quadrant of the GigaOm PTaaS Radar Report, demonstrating both its consistency and platform innovations geared towards enterprise customers.

BreachLock and the 15 other PTaaS providers evaluated in the report were scored based on the following key feature capabilities:

Built-in vulnerability scanners  Integration with SDLC technologies  API access  Customizable testing methodologies  Retesting of findings  Streamlined procurement  Crowdsourcing pentesters  Compliance Reporting BreachLock scored highly in all but one category, with the exception of crowdsourcing pentesters, helping earn its position as a leader and fast mover in this year’s report. While crowdsourcing pentesters has its benefits, BreachLock’s 100% in-house team of highly skilled, certified expert pentesters offers enterprises a higher level of consistency, scalability, and reliability to guarantee quality results when  penetration testing  critical systems and applications.

BreachLock also scored highly in GigaOm’s business criteria comparison focused on non-functional requirements buyers commonly consider for purchase decision-making to determine a solution’s impact on an organization. The five factors evaluated as part of the business criteria comparison included:

Flexibility  Scalability  Speed  Risk Reduction  Cost While the key capabilities and business criteria scores were the most heavily weighted criteria for radar positioning, GigaOm also scored each provider on emerging features, which scored providers’ integration capabilities with attack surface management (ASM) and private PTaaS platforms.

Lastly, GigaOm’s solution overview of BreachLock highlights its unified, cloud-native platform that combines PTaaS,  Continuous Threat Exposure Management  (CTEM), and  Adversarial Exposure Validation  (AEV), addressing how it enables organizations to transition from traditional point-in-time security testing to continuous, threat intelligence-driven offensive security.
